23 countries: Canada, the United States, Mexico, Belize, Guatemala, Honduras, El Salvador, Nicaragua, Costa Rica, Panama, Cuba, the Bahamas, Jamaica, Haiti, the Dominican Republic, Dominica, Barbados, Antigua and Barbuda, Grenada, Saint Kitts and Nevis, St. Lucia, Saint Vincent and the Grenadines, and Trinidad and Tobago. If counting territories, there would be a total of 27 countries (the United Kingdom, France, the Netherlands, and Denmark would be included).
